If you negotiate the price down to $22,000 initially, and after that state your trade-in, you might end up getting a cost under the dealer's reduced end of $20,000. Lots of vehicle salespeople have actually set sales goals for completion of every month and quarter. Plan your browse through to the dealership close to these calendar times, and you might obtain a better deal or added financial savings if they still need to reach their quota.


After you've worked out the final auto price, ask the dealer concerning any offers or programs you get approved for or mention any type of you located online to bring the cost down much more. Mentioning claiming the best things, don't tell the supplier what monthly settlement you're searching for. If you want the most effective bargain, start arrangements by asking the dealership what the out-the-door price is.


FYI: The sticker label cost isn't the total rate of the vehicle it's simply the producer's suggested list price (MSRP). Keep in mind those taxes and fees we said you'll need to pay when purchasing a vehicle? Those are consisted of (on top of the MSRP) in what's called the out-the-door rate. So why negotiate based on the out-the-door price? Suppliers can prolong funding settlement terms to strike your target month-to-month settlement while not decreasing the out-the-door cost, and you'll wind up paying even more interest in the future - ford dealership ottawa il.

You may my blog be unwilling to get a pre-owned auto from an exclusive seller (in some cases described as peer-to-peer) if you never ever acquired in this manner before.


There are a lot more unknowns in a peer-to-peer (P2P) purchase. A strong reason for getting peer-to-peer is since the seller has the cars and truck you desire at a fair cost.


A private vendor doesn't have to cover the overhead costs a car dealership generates. A dealership is truly a middleman in the transaction, creating the needed profit by blowing up the acquisition rate when offering the vehicle. At the end of the day, the peer-to-peer deal will just be as great as the buyer's negotiating abilities.
